WebApr 14, 2024 · Previcox, a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ID), is commonly prescribed for dogs to treat pain and inflammation related to osteoarthritis and other joint … WebFeb 28, 2024 · Other NSAIDS for Dogs. There are various non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s for dogs, such as Deracoxib (Deramaxx), Firocoxib (Previcox), and Meloxicam (Metacam). Keep in mind that NSAIDs formulated for humans (e.g., Ibuprofen, Naproxen) are toxic to dogs.

WebNon-steroidal Anti-inflammatory Drugs NSAIDS are the most frequently prescribed drugs to treat pain and inflammation in dogs. They can be used in the short term for instance post-operatively, after an injury, or for longer periods of time for chronic conditions like arthritis.
